Differences in the Receipt of Low-Value Services Between Publicly and Privately Insured Children

Publicly and privately insured children receive similar rates of low-value health services. These findings suggest that efforts to reduce wasteful care should target all children, irrespective of their insurance type.

Background:

  • Children often receive low-value healthcare services that do not enhance health outcomes.
  • There is limited understanding of potential disparities in low-value service receipt between publicly and privately insured children.

Purpose of the Study:

  • To compare the incidence of low-value healthcare services among publicly versus privately insured children.
  • To identify if insurance type influences the utilization of potentially wasteful medical care in pediatric populations.

Main Methods:

  • Analysis of 2013-2014 Medicaid Analytic eXtract and IBM MarketScan Commercial Claims databases.
  • Inclusion of 20 low-value care measures across diagnostic testing, imaging, and prescription drugs.
  • Comparison of service receipt proportions between publicly and privately insured children in 12 states for 2014.

Main Results:

  • 11.0% of publicly insured children and 8.9% of privately insured children received at least one low-value service.
  • Rates for receiving services multiple times or specific types (diagnostic, imaging, drugs) showed modest differences between insurance groups.
  • The median difference in eligible children receiving services was small (+0.3 percentage points), indicating similar patterns.

Conclusions:

  • Approximately 1 in 9 publicly insured and 1 in 11 privately insured children received low-value services in 2014.
  • The study found modest differences in low-value care receipt based on insurance type, suggesting payer mix is not a primary driver of wasteful spending.
  • Recommendations emphasize universal strategies to reduce low-value care across all pediatric populations, regardless of insurance coverage.
